Q: Is 204,014,450 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 204,014,450 is a composite number.

Why is 204,014,450 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 204,014,450 can be evenly divided by 1 2 5 10 17 25 34 50 85 170 425 850 240,017 480,034 1,200,085 2,400,170 4,080,289 6,000,425 8,160,578 12,000,850 20,401,445 40,802,890 102,007,225 and 204,014,450, with no remainder.

Since 204,014,450 cannot be divided by just 1 and 204,014,450, it is a composite number.
